You will not find an ordinary ruler which shows 1.69 inches. This would require each inch to be divided into 100 subdivisions which is not realistic for an ordinary ruler. Normal rulers give numbered lines for inches and either 10 or 16 unnumbered subdivisions of inches (there are other numbers of subdivisions but they are less common). If 10 divisions, then 1.69 inches is a tiny bit less than 1 inch and 7 of the ten divisions. If an inch has 16 divisions then 1 and 11 (of 16) subdivisions is 1.6875 - nearly 1.69 inches.
